Lansing, MI − Residents throughout Michigan are experiencing a record breaking heat wave as temperatures soar up through the high 90s and into the 100s. In these scorching temperatures, homeowners are searching for ways to keep their home cool and comfortable. To do this, it is essential to ensure that air conditioners are working properly and that the adequate amount of insulation is installed in the attic, walls, and throughout the entire house.
In addition, the installation of a reflective barrier in the attic will help keep the heat out. Air conditioning expenses can be cut by 10% or more with the installation of an attic radiant barrier, and they can reflect as much as 97% of the sun's heat back toward the outside. This will reduce a home's heat gain and lower air conditioning costs as well.
